Westlake Chemical contracted with Hayden Wrecking to demolish the existing 45’ x 60′ × 50’ tall 2 cell cooling tower during a department shutdown. The cooling tower was adjacent to a control room and equipment that was to remain in place. The basin for the cooling tower was to remain in place and to be left undamaged. The project schedule allowed 12 hours to complete demolition and clean up so a new cooling tower could be erected in the same foot print. Rentech Nitrogen contracted with Hayden Wrecking to dismantle the existing 140′ tall Prill Tower within their operating facility. The Prill Tower was aluminum construction and was surrounded by operating facilities and structures that were to remain in place. Hayden Wrecking utilized a lattice boom crane and its trained demolition craftsmen to dismantle the Prill Tower in sections. The sections were further dismantled utilizing a standard size demolition excavator equipped with a rotating shear then loaded into recycling containers.

Weyerhaeuser contracted with Hayden Wrecking to dismantle a Salt Cake Tower and Calciner at its facility in Oglethorpe, GA. Both structures were in close proximity to existing operations. Hayden Wrecking demolition craftsmen trained in lead exposure utilized manlifts, cutting torches, and a hydraulic crane to dismantle the Salt Cake Tower. An Ultra High Demolition Excavator equipped with a rotating shear was used to dismantle the upper portions of the Salt Cake Tower to grade. Springfield Coal contracted with Hayden Wrecking to dismantle the existing breaker building, conveyors and their associated structures located at the Crown Ill Mine. The breaker building contained numerous types of process equipment. Hayden Wrecking utilized an Ultra High demolition excavator equipped with a rotating shear to dismantle the taller portions of the structures. A standard configured demolition excavator equipped with a rotating shear was utilized to further dismantle the components and load out the materials. Hayden Wrecking Demolition Craftsmen equipped with cutting torches down-sized the materials that were too heavy to cutwith mechanical methods. Buzzi Unicem USA is a manufacturer of cement products that contracted with Hayden Wrecking to dismantle existing precipitators and their associated structures that were no longer being utilized. These precipitators and structures were located between rotary kilns and a stack that were to remain in place. A portion of the precipitators contained asbestos so Hayden Wrecking subcontracted the removals to an asbestos abatement firm. Hayden Wrecking utilized an Ultra High demolition excavator equipped with a rotating shear and a standard configured demolition excavator equipped with a rotating shear to dismantle the shorter portions of the precipitators and structures. Tennessee Valley Authority contracted with Magnus Pacific to dismantle existing facilities in Muscle Shoals, AL. Magnus Pacific subcontracted with Hayden Wrecking to provide a 90’ Ultra High Demolition Excavator equipped with rotating work tools and a Demolition Operator to demolish and dismantle the existing structures. The first structures to be demolished were the vertical concrete silos. Hayden Wrecking utilized a 90′ Ultra High Demolition Excavator equipped with a rotating concrete pulverizer. The other structures were dismantled utilizing the 90′ Ultra High Demolition Excavator equipped with a rotating shear. Atlas Industrial Contractors was contracted by General Motors to remove the existing equipment and structures in the Body Shop and install new equipment during a plant shut down. Atlas Industrial Contractors subcontracted the removal of the existing equipment and structures to Hayden Wrecking. The project schedule required the work to be performed working 12 hour shifts around the clock until it was completed so the plant could resume operations. The facility conditions required precautions be taken to protect equipment, structures, etc. that were to remain in place. SP Cooling Technologies was contracted by PCS Nitrogen to replace their existing 6 cell cooling tower at their facility in Lima, OH. SPX Cooling Technologies subcontracted with Hayden Wrecking to perform the demolition of the existing cooling tower during a plant shutdown. The project schedule allowed 5 days for demolition and cleanup. New piping was installed along the length of the existing cooling tower prior to demolition which limited access to one end to perform demolition and cleanup.
